Types of Engine 2 Cylinder Scooters
The engine 2 cylinder scooter comes with a wide range of options that cater to different preferences and requirements. Here are the main types:
- Scooters with 2-Stroke Engines: These scooters are equipped with 2-stroke engines, which are known for their simplicity and lightweight design. They offer good power-to-weight ratios and are relatively easy to maintain. 2-stroke engine scooters also provide strong acceleration and are often favored for urban commuting and quick trips.
- Scooters with 4-Stroke Engines: These scooters feature 4-stroke engines with 2 cylinders. They are more fuel-efficient and environmentally friendly compared to 2-stroke engines, as they produce fewer emissions. 4-stroke engine scooters tend to have better torque at higher speeds, making them suitable for longer commutes and highway riding. They also offer a smoother and quieter riding experience and require less frequent maintenance.
- Scooters with Liquid Cooling: These scooters utilize liquid cooling systems to maintain optimal engine temperatures, especially during heavy traffic or prolonged use. Liquid cooling helps improve engine performance, longevity, and reliability. Scooters with liquid cooling are ideal for users who require consistent performance in various riding conditions.
- Scooters with Air Cooling: Air-cooled scooters rely on airflow to keep their engines cool. They have simpler cooling systems and are generally lighter. Air cooling is sufficient for lighter use and moderate speeds. These scooters are easier to maintain and repair, making them a cost-effective choice.
- Sport and Performance Scooters: These scooters are designed for higher performance and agility. They come with upgraded suspension systems, larger wheels, and enhanced braking systems for improved handling and stability at higher speeds. Performance scooters with 2-cylinder engines also feature tuned engines for increased power and acceleration.
- Commuter and Touring Scooters: Designed for comfort and long-distance riding, commuter and touring scooters come with features like larger seats, windshields, and spacious under-seat storage. They offer a comfortable riding position and are suitable for daily commuting and longer journeys.
- Electric Scooters: While not traditional fuel-powered scooters, electric scooters with dual motors offer the benefits of low maintenance, quiet operation, and zero emissions. They are becoming increasingly popular for eco-friendly commuting solutions.

Function, Feature, and Design of Engine 2 Cylinder Scooters
Two-cylinder engines are known for their smoothness and efficiency. They have distinct functions, features, and designs that set them apart from other engines. Below are some of their functions, features, and designs.
Function
The primary function of a two-cylinder engine scooter is to transport people and goods. They achieve this through their efficient engine performance and fuel economy. In addition to transportation, some two-cylinder scooters are designed for off-road activities, such as motocross and trail riding.
Features
- Liquid Cooling: Liquid cooling is a feature that uses a liquid coolant to regulate the engine's temperature. It prevents overheating and ensures the engine operates at optimal temperatures. Liquid cooling also improves the engine's lifespan and performance.
- Dual Exhaust System: A dual exhaust system is an exhaust system with two separate pipes that exit from the engine. It helps to reduce back pressure, which improves engine performance. The dual exhaust system also gives the scooter a sporty sound and appearance.
- Fuel Injection: This feature helps to ensure the engine gets the right amount of fuel for combustion. Fuel injection helps to improve the engine's performance, fuel economy, and emissions.
- Electronic Ignition: This feature helps to ensure the engine starts and runs smoothly. It also improves engine performance and fuel economy while reducing emissions.
Design
- Parallel Twin Engine: The two-cylinder engine design is commonly referred to as a parallel twin engine. This engine design features two cylinders that are parallel to each other and located next to one another. They are connected to a single crankshaft. The parallel twin engine is compact and efficient, making it ideal for scooters.
- Air Intake System: Two-cylinder engines have an air intake system that is designed to provide the engine with the right amount of air for combustion. The system usually consists of an air filter, airbox, and intake manifold. The air intake system is essential for the engine's performance and fuel economy.
- Balance Shaft: The balance shaft is a component of the two-cylinder engine that reduces vibrations. It does this by counter-rotating and cancelling out the vibrations produced by the engine. The balance shaft ensures the scooter runs smoothly and is comfortable to ride.

Q2: What is a good engine size for a scooter?
A2: Engine sizes for scooters vary depending on their use. For city commuting, scooters with 125cc to 150cc engines are ideal. Scooters with 50cc to 100cc engines are suitable for short errands and city travel. High-speed and highway scooters range between 200cc to 250cc.
Q3: What is the difference between a scooter and a motorcycle?
A3: The main difference between a scooter and a motorcycle is that a scooter has a step-through chassis and automatic transmission, while a motorcycle does not. Scooters also have smaller wheels and engines than motorcycles. Additionally, scooters have a front storage area, a dashboard with features, and are easier to operate than motorcycles.
Q4: What does CC mean in scooters?
A4: CC stands for cubic centimeters and measures the engine's size. It is found in the engine specifications and indicates the power output and fuel efficiency. A higher CC number means a more powerful engine but also less fuel efficient. Conversely, a lower CC number means a less powerful engine but more fuel efficiency.
